Prof Jibril O. Abdulmalik is a Consultant Psychiatrist at the University College Hospital, Ibadan, and a Professor of Psychiatry and Global Mental Health at the College of Medicine, University of Ibadan. In addition to his Clinical Fellowship as a Consultant Psychiatrist, he also earned three Master's degrees in the areas of Child and Adolescent Mental Health (Ibadan, Nigeria), International Mental Health Policy and Services (Lisbon, Portugal), and Health Management and Planning (Maiduguri, Nigeria).

He is an alumnus of the Lagos Business School and the Kofi Annan Global Health Leadership Fellowship of the Africa CDC, as well as numerous other prestigious international fellowships and awards. He has published over a hundred scholarly articles and books. He also contributes a weekly mental health column in a national daily, the Nigerian Tribune, since 2016.

With over two decades in the public mental health space, his driving passion is to contribute towards the improvement of global mental health across the lifespan. He is a strong advocate for increased public mental health literacy, service user empowerment, improved and accessible mental health services, and mental health policy.

Prof Jibril Abdulmalik is the founder and CEO of Asido Foundation.
